> Look in the amateur radio handbook for a start... There is a project
for
> a programmer for the 16f84... However, it doesn't work with the A
> version(digikey may still supply the non A version)... I've seen
dozens
> of simple 3-4 part 84 programmers on the net... You shouldn't have a
> problem finding one... Also consider the WARP13 about $90 US and your
in
> the PIC business big time(programs most of them)... I've had mine for
a
> couple of years and it works great and is well supported...
>
> I use the HAMLAN beacon software for the TIL beacon and with a little
> ASCII code and a text editor you can make it do your cw and QRSS
> bidding...
